摘要
在钢筋混凝土柱进行粘钢加固的实验研究中选择了五种加固方式,在对加固柱大量实验的基础上,研究了加固后混凝土、钢筋、钢板的共同工作性能,给出了各种加固方式下混凝土柱的力一应变关系实验结果,比较了各种加固形式下混凝土柱的极限承载能力,最强加固方式下的极限承载较未加固柱提高37.1%。
In the experiments five forms are chosen to strengthen or repair reinforced concrete columns and the working behavior of steel plates together with concrete and reinforced columns is analysed. The experi-mental results of relations between loads and strains applied to the columns under various strengthening forms are given and the load-bearing capacities of the columns are compared each other. The strongest strengthened column shows a 37.1% increase in the ultimate capacity over the original columns.
